Dfs stl c++

WebMar 25, 2024 · Consider G as a graph which we are going to traverse using the BFS algorithm. Let S be the root/starting node of the graph. Step 1: Start with node S and enqueue it to the queue. Step 2: Repeat the following steps for all the nodes in the graph. Step 3: Dequeue S and process it. WebDiscover > Sphere Engine API The brand new service which powers Ideone! Discover > IDE Widget Widget for compiling and running the source code in a web browser!

【编程笔试】美团2024校招笔试-通用编程题第9场(附思路及C++ …

WebMar 28, 2024 · Depth-first search is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some arbitrary node as the root node in the case of a graph) … WebApr 30, 2024 · A DFS without recursion is basically the same as BFS - but use a stack instead of a queue as the data structure.. The thread Iterative DFS vs Recursive DFS and different elements order handles with both … iphone repair thunder bay https://platinum-ifa.com

Non-recursive DFS - Stack Overflow

WebAug 22, 2024 · Before you start, recommended pre-requisites: stack and queue, how to use the C++ STL stack and queue (try skills here) This is the rough difference between the two. Time to learn: DFS-Tutorial ... WebBy Zeeshan Alam. In this tutorial we will learn about the traversal (or search) of the graph by using the two approaches, one is the breadth-first search (BFS) and another one is depth-first search (DFS). Here we will also see the algorithm used for BFS and DFS. In BFS, we start with the starting node and explores all the neighbouring node and ... WebApr 7, 2024 · C++ STL vector之全排列 前天投递了阿里的C++研发实习岗位,最近一段时间开始为之后的笔试面试做准备,因此会刷一些以往的笔试题,顺便强化一下数据结构和算法,查漏补缺 其中一题,涉及数字的全排列,之前没怎么接触过,这里用C++中的STL可以很快解题,无需 ... orange county sheriff hiring

Submission #40552405 - AtCoder Beginner Contest 295

Category:Submission #40552405 - AtCoder Beginner Contest 295

Tags:Dfs stl c++

Dfs stl c++

c++ 访问map的方法 - CSDN文库

WebJun 8, 2024 · For each DFS call the component created by it is a strongly connected component. Find bridges in an undirected graph: First convert the given graph into a … WebMar 26, 2024 · Depth-first search (DFS) is yet another technique used to traverse a tree or a graph. DFS starts with a root node or a start node and then explores the adjacent nodes of the current node by going deeper …

Dfs stl c++

Did you know?

WebMar 25, 2024 · AtCoder is a programming contest site for anyone from beginners to experts. We hold weekly programming contests online. WebPrincipal C++ Software Engineer (C++ 17, STL, Unix) TOTAL COMPENSATION: $211K - $220K Annual Cash Bonus: 20% Employee Stock Purchase Hart Recruiting Partners, Inc Hart Recruiting Partners, Inc Atlanta, GA GA 30301 Atlanta, GA

Webdfs_stl.cpp This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als … WebMar 19, 2024 · In this article, we are going to see graph traversal method (DFS) with C++ implementation. Submitted by Souvik Saha, on March 19, 2024 . What you will learn? …

WebSimply, define a graph as a map between nodes and lists of edges. If you don't need extra data on the edge, a list of end nodes will do just fine. Thus a succinct graph in C++, could be implemented like so: using graph = … WebApr 11, 2024 · dfs可以更快地找到一条路径,但可能会陷入死循环或者找到的路径不是最短的。bfs可以找到最短路径,但是需要更多的空间来存储遍历过的节点。头歌算法设计与 …

WebClass template std::function is a general-purpose polymorphic function wrapper. Instances of std::function can store, copy, and invoke any CopyConstructible Callable target-- functions (via pointers thereto), lambda expressions, bind expressions, or other function objects, as well as pointers to member functions and pointers to data members.. The …

WebNov 4, 2024 · BFS and DFS in C++ 1 minute read Table of Contents. Depth First Search. Notes on DFS; Code for DFS; Ouput; Breadth-First Search. Notes on BFS; BFS Code; Output; Depth First Search. Basic DFS plunges depth first into the graph without regard for which edges!! Notes on DFS. Code for DFS. #include #include … iphone repair tigardWebIn this video we look at a BFS implementation in C++!For code samples: http://github.com/coffeebeforearchFor live content: http://twitch.tv/CoffeeBeforeArch orange county sheriff inmate informationWebC++ STL中multiset:关联容器,已排序好的集合,允许有相同元素。 头文件:#include 创建multiset对象:multiset mt; 插入元素: mt.insert(begin,end);将区间[begin,end)所有的元素插入mt中,无返回值。 mt.insert(x);插入一个x副本,返回新元素位置,无论插入成功 … iphone repair turlock caWebDepth–first search (DFS) is an algorithm for traversing or searching tree or graph data structures. One starts at the root (selecting some arbitrary node as the root for a graph) … iphone repair tulsa okWebJun 14,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ams orange county sheriff goshen nyWeb题目描述农夫约翰最近想发一些秘密的信息,但是他不想让奶牛们知道。这些信息是‘a’到’z’的字符组成的,长度至少是2。为了对这些信息进行加密,农夫约翰对这些信息进行了一系列的操作,每次操作,约翰把字符串s去掉从第一个开始连续的若干个字符或者从最后一个字符开始连续若干个 ... iphone repair tool kitWeb但是dfs的功能只能找到一条路径,但是不能保证此条路径是最小的,所以当我们要用 dfs 找出最短路时,我们就要把dfs的结果全部比较找出最小的,才能得到最短路径,这样时间复杂度就上去了。所以bfs和dfs各有优缺点,要看需求来进行选择。 时间复杂度: iphone repair toronto